Reviewing Varied Dispute Resolution Paths

As companies progressively look for effective ways to settle conflicts, exploring alternative dispute resolution (ADR) options has become essential. ADR includes multiple approaches, such as mediation, arbitration, and collaborative law, which provide options to traditional litigation. These approaches can significantly decrease time and costs connected with resolving disputes while fostering a more friendly atmosphere.

Mediation entails a neutral third party guiding discussions between disputing parties to help them reach a mutually acceptable solution. In contrast, arbitration involves a third-party arbitrator rendering a binding decision after copyrightining evidence and arguments from both sides. Collaborative law enables parties to negotiate directly, often with the assistance of their attorneys, to find a resolution without court involvement.

What Actions Might I Take if I'm Unable to Afford Legal Fees?

If someone cannot afford attorney costs, they should investigate possibilities like obtaining free legal representation, applying for financial assistance programs, negotiating installment agreements, or consulting with law schools that offer free legal clinics for assistance.

What Approach Will Assist Me Find the Most Appropriate Legal Representative for My Claim?

To choose the suitable counsel, one should look into area selections, review digital testimonials, and request endorsements. It's important to consider specialization, experience, and personal rapport during consultations to guarantee a good fit for the legal matter.

What Defines the Expected Timeline for a Courtroom Case?

A legal case's typical timeline changes substantially, often extending between a few months to several years. Factors influencing this length encompass case difficulty, court timetables, and the parties' inclination to arrange resolutions.

May I Switch My Attorney During a Case?

Yes, a party can switch their attorney during a case. However, it may involve notifying the current lawyer, filling out necessary paperwork, and possibly affecting the case timeline. Thoughtful deliberation is advised before making this choice.

What Can I Anticipate During My First Consultation?

In the first appointment, clients should expect a review of their case details, legal options, expected outcomes, and associated fees. It serves as an opportunity to appraise the attorney's compatibility and expertise for their circumstances.
